About
FlixBus is one of Europe’s leading low-cost bus companies, founded in Germany and now offering long-distance services across Europe and the United States. In addition to its extensive daytime network, FlixBus also operates overnight buses on select European routes. Standard amenities include free Wi-Fi, power outlets to charge devices, extra legroom, luggage space, and onboard toilets, with snacks and drinks available for purchase. FlixBus offers a single Standard ticket type for all routes, which includes one carry-on bag and one checked bag per passenger. Additional fees apply for extra luggage and for reserving specific seats, such as Extra Seats, Table Seats, or Panorama Seats. This combination of affordability, comfort, and wide coverage makes FlixBus a popular choice for budget-conscious travelers.

About
Greyhound Lines, Inc. is a prominent American intercity bus transportation provider, established in 1914. It operates the largest intercity bus network in the United States, also extending services to Canada and Mexico. Greyhound is known for offering affordable and reliable long-distance travel, connecting major cities and rural communities across North America. The company's buses are equipped with amenities such as free Wi-Fi, power outlets, and extra legroom to enhance passenger comfort. Greyhound is a subsidiary of Flix SE, which also owns FlixBus, and together they offer an extensive network of over 1,600 destinations.

Some of the most interesting sights to explore in Atlanta, GA are:
  • Georgia Aquarium, one of the largest aquariums in the world featuring diverse marine life and interactive exhibits
  • World of Coca-Cola, a museum showcasing the history and memorabilia of the iconic beverage brand
  • Atlanta Botanical Garden, a 30-acre garden offering a variety of plant collections and seasonal exhibits
  • Martin Luther King Jr. National Historical Park, a site dedicated to the life and legacy of the civil rights leader including his childhood home and church
  • Piedmont Park, a large urban park offering recreational activities, scenic views, and cultural events.
The best things to do in Atlanta, GA include:
  • Explore the vibrant Ponce City Market, a hub for shopping, dining, and entertainment in a historic building
  • Take a stroll along the Atlanta BeltLine, a network of trails and parks offering art installations and scenic views
  • Visit the High Museum of Art, featuring an extensive collection of classic and contemporary works
  • Enjoy a performance at the Fox Theatre, a historic venue hosting a variety of shows and concerts
  • Discover the Atlanta History Center, offering exhibitions and historic homes that delve into the city's past.

In Atlanta, GA,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ing and theft, especially in crowded areas like downtown and popular attractions. Scams involving unofficial taxi services or rideshare overcharging can occur, so it's best to use licensed transportation options. Additionally, travelers should stay aware of their surroundings at night and avoid poorly lit or unfamiliar neighborhoods to ensure safety.
